Introduction
The Human Resources Business Partner is responsible for providing tactical Human Resources support to the leadership team and employees by coordinating and implementing the people agenda across the business. The role focuses on delivering key HR functions, including workforce planning, recruitment, onboarding, talent management, performance management, employee relations, and HR compliance to ensure business objectives are achieved effectively.
Job description

HR Business Partnering: 
• Support the HR Manager in implementing the HR strategy across the business.
• Build strong working relationships with managers and employees.
• Provide professional HR advice to support operational and business needs.
 
Workforce Planning & Compliance: 
• Coordinate workforce planning and headcount budgeting in line with operational requirements.
• Support Employment Equity (EE) initiatives and workforce planning processes.
• Conduct HR audits and ensure compliance with company policies and legislation.
• Promote HR best practices across all departments.
 
Recruitment & Onboarding: 
• Manage the full recruitment and selection process.
• Prepare and place job advertisements.
• Screen applications and coordinate interviews.
• Arrange pre-employment assessments and reference checks.
• Prepare employment offers and coordinate employee onboarding.
• Ensure recruitment processes comply with company policies and procedures.
 
Talent & Performance Management: 
• Support the implementation of talent management initiatives.
• Coordinate performance management processes.
• Assist managers with employee development and succession planning.
 
Employee Relations: 
• Provide advice and guidance on employee relations matters.
• Support the fair and consistent application of HR policies and procedures.
• Promote positive employee engagement and workplace relationships.
 
HR Reporting: 
• Prepare and submit HR reports, including absenteeism and timekeeping reports.
• Monitor HR trends and provide accurate people-related information to management.
• Maintain accurate HR records and documentation.

Minimum requirements

  • Grade 12/Matric
  • National Diploma in Human Resources Management (NQF Level 6) 
  • Registration with the South African Board for People Practices (SABPP) as a Human Resource Professional (HRP) will be advantageous.
  • A minimum of three (3) years' experience in a general human resources environment.
